Hartung Michael P sold $4.3M of FLEX

Hartung Michael P (Chief Commercial Officer) sold 29,896 shares of FLEX LTD. (FLEX) at an average of $144.66 ($141.78–$146.26, $4.32M total) across 8 trades over 2026-06-17 to 2026-06-18.

Flex Beats First-Quarter Expectations and Raises Full-Year Outlook Despite Share Decline

Flex Ltd. (NASDAQ:FLEX) reported first-quarter results that surpassed Wall Street expectations and lifted its full-year financial outlook, although the manufacturing services company's shares fell more than 5% in premarket trading following the announcement. The company posted adjusted earnings of $1.00 per share, comfortably ahead of analysts' consensus estimate of $0.90. Revenue climbed 21% year over year to $7.9 billion, exceeding the market forecast of $7.52 billion.

FLEX REPORTS FIRST QUARTER FISCAL 2027 RESULTS

Flex (NASDAQ: FLEX) reported first-quarter fiscal 2027 results for the quarter ended June 26, 2026. Net sales were $7.9 billion, up 21% year over year. GAAP EPS was $0.76, and adjusted EPS was a record $1.00. GAAP operating margin was 4.9%, adjusted 6.7%. It also issued Q2 net sales guidance of $7.95B to $8.25B and updated FY2027 guidance excluding a planned cloud and power spin-off.
